web-dev-qa-db-ja.com

ブートチャートエラーを修正する方法

bootchartはこのエラーメッセージをスローします。

Sudo  pybootchartgui
No path given, trying /var/log/bootchart.tgz  
warning: path '/var/log/bootchart.tgz' does not exist, ignoring.
Parse error: empty state: '/var/log/bootchart.tgz' does not contain a valid bootchart
5
user7044

私のバージョンのubuntu(12.04)では、bootchartはコンピューターが起動するたびに異なるログファイルを作成し、これは/var/log/bootstrapディレクトリに保存されます。ただし、bootstartguiは、デフォルトでは、存在しないファイル/var/log/bootchart.tgzを検索します。

12.04では、bootchartを適切にインストールすると、ブートグラフ表現のイメージファイルが自動的に取得されるため、bootstartguiを実行する必要はありません。

実際、実行するだけで十分です(Alt+F2):

nautilus /var/log/bootchart

次に、興味のある日付と時刻を含む画像をダブルクリックします。

無駄なログを削除してスペースを節約する場合は、コマンドラインからSudoを使用してnautilusを起動できます。(Alt + Ctrl + T)と入力してから、次の操作を行います。

gksu nautilus /var/log/bootchart 

これにより、ファイルを削除できるウィンドウが表示されます。別のフォルダにあるものを削除しないように注意してください!

5
lefterav

このエラーは、pybootchartgui(ブートチャートを表示するため)をインストールしたがパッケージbootchart(これによりブートチャートが作成される)をインストールしなかった場合は正常であるようです( source )。

pybootchartguiは他のマシンのブートチャートの表示にも使用されるため、bootchartはこのパッケージの依存関係ではありません。

4
Rinzwind

buntu 15.04以降

ブートチャートは、名前にタイムスタンプを付けて/ run/log/bootchart * .svgに表示されます。

0